No signs of pregnancy

Hi, I am new here, I am 36 years old.On 17 September I  did 5day transfer of 3 blastocysts.THis is my fourth IVF. today I am on day 22,No symptoms of pregnancy. The only sign is frequent urination.Is this normal?

I did a successful 5dt back in July and honestly, I didn't have symptoms other than some cramping after the transfer and some bloating that I am sure was due to the meds. I never got the sore boobs, the implantation bleeding, or any of the other stuff that I frequently see ladies discussing on here. I didn't start to REALLY feel pregnant until about week 6, when the nausea and all that good stuff hit me full force. I think, like alaskacouple said, it really can vary from person to person as far as symptoms go, so try not to worry too much :)  Good luck!

this is normal :)
While some have a few symptoms, a few have practically none.  

We did a 3dt with our last ivf cycle.  I had no symtoms until after day 30! And that was only cramping.  

I am currently 5w4d, and still the only symptoms I have are mild cramping and fatigue.
